#271199 basic color information

#271199

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#271199 has decimal index of: 2560409, is composed of 15.3% red, 6.7% green and 60% blue. #271199 in CMYK color model, is composed of 74.5% cyan, 88.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black.
#330099 is the closest web-safe color to #271199.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
